Prep all of the vegetables and meat as stated in the ingredients list and set aside.
In a cast iron pot on medium heat, saute' the onions for 2-3 minutes.
Add the beef shank (leave the bones out to boil later on), tendon, and tomatoes into the pot.
Add the Beef Stew Spices Seasoning, Fix Hot Sauce Signature Sriracha, 2 tbsp of fish sauce (rest to be added at the end), 1 tsp of salt (rest to be added at the end), and 1 tsp of sugar (rest to be added at the end). Mix everything together until evenly coated. Once coated, add the beef bones and mix again.
Add the water and lemongrass (make sure to cut the ends of the lemongrass and smash the thicker side) into the pot. Once boiled, turn down to low heat to simmer for 1.5 hours.
When meat is almost done (15 minutes prior), add the carrots, celery, and potatoes into the pot. Add the remaining fish sauce, salt, and brown sugar.
Once completed, top the beef stew with cilantro and green onions. Serve the beef stew with a french baguette on the side or with rice noodles as a soup. Pair the beef noodle soup with bean sprouts and mint. Enjoy!
